William Davis Bevan, Sr., 78, of Folsom, PA, passed away on February 2, 2018. He was the beloved husband of the late Theodora A. Bevan (nee Tielli). Bill was predeceased by his parents, John and Ann Bevan (nee Davis) and his brother, John Bevan. Born in Scranton, PA, Bill was a graduate of Penn State University, then worked as Chief at the Office of Telecommunications & Information Systems at the Defense Personnel Support Center in Philadelphia. Upon retirement, he worked part time for Ridley Rainbow delivering flowers. He was a Sparks Award Winner-Chi Psi Fraternity-PSU, and played softball, handball and darts on numerous work teams. Bill was one of the founders and President of the Folsom Boys Club and coached numerous local football, basketball, baseball and softball teams. He was President and Hall of Fame Inductee of the Ridley Football Boosters Association, Ridley Township Business Association Man of the Year and was a former member of Woodlyn Baptist Church. Bill enjoyed vacationing with family and friends at the lake, shore, camping and was also an avid sports fan. What he enjoyed most though was spending time with his grandchildren.
